if you don't have thai visa go tomorrow to the first police station to get yourself arrested and send home on the next airplane (maybe with a few days waiting in the jail to sort your ticket).

if you prefer softer way to the norwey consulate and explain them your desparate situation - they do have emergency funding and would put you on the airplane (you might have to sign a paper that on return to norwey you will pay them money back).

otherwise - don't advice inprisonment in thailand, laos, china, russia or in any other country for illegally crossing state border
